How Much Does a Car Wrap Cost in GTA? (2025 Guide)

If you’re thinking about wrapping your car in Toronto, here’s the real, honest pricing you can expect. The truth is, wrap prices vary based on the vehicle, film, installers' qualification and coverage — but GTA prices follow a clear pattern.

Below is a breakdown based on actual shop data across Toronto, the GTA and Ontario, plus what we see daily at Custom Wraps.

Quick Answer: Car Wrap Cost in GTA

A full colour change wrap in Greater Toronto Area usually costs:

  • $2,400–$4,000+HST for smaller cars
  • $3,000–$4,500+HST for sedans and crossovers
  • $3,800–$6,500+HST for larger SUVs, trucks and luxury/performance cars
  • $5,000–$8,000+HST for specialty films (chrome, brushed, colour-flip)

At Custom Wraps Toronto, most full colour change jobs land in the mid-$2,000s to low-$4,000s, depending on size and film. There are some exceptions of course. For example Tesla wraps are usually cheaper (Cyber truck would cost around 2300$). Other cars would be more expensive than the other because they are super complex - Jeep Wrangler, Mercedes G-class.

Sounds expensive. I found a cheaper wrap price on marketplace!

We hear quite often from a client that there are shops offering $1,200–$2,000 “full wraps”.Unfortunately the GTA market has been contaminated by unregistered, untrained DYI guys who try to do wraps in their garages and driveways. Nothing good will ever come from this.

They are usually using:

  • cheap AliExpress film that doesn't last
  • almost no prep
  • no disassembly
  • poor installation
  • zero post-heating
  • cut paint all over your car causing rust
  • no warranty

Those wraps typically last 2–12 months before peeling, bubbling or fading. The worst thing again is they will guaranteed cause untold damage to your car.

What makes a car wrap expensive?

Wraps are not cheap due to a number of factors:

  • Expensive brand materials
  • Lease, utilities and other shop expenses are very high in the GTA
  • Qualified installers are hard to find and they cost a lot.
  • Advertising expenses can be up to 10% of the cost of a wrap.

Can't disclose all the numbers but you should know that if somebody is offering you a 2000$ wrap, he is being paid less than a minimum salary in Ontario. This is a business, not a hobby.

Why do wrap prices vary?

1. Vehicle Size & Shape

A Model 3 wrap is not the same as a G-Wagon or Range Rover.
More body lines = more hours.

2. Film Type

Gloss, satin, matte → normal pricing
Colour-flip, textured, brushed →+20–40%
Chrome →+50–100%

3. Prep & Disassembly

High-quality shops remove:

  • mirrors
  • trims
  • door handles
  • emblems

This improves finish and longevity but adds hours.

4. Coverage

  • Full wrap (entire car)
  • Partial wrap (hood, roof, accents)
  • Interior door jambs (adds 10–20 hours)

5. Installation Quality

Wraps installed without:

  • post-heating
  • edge sealing
  • panel alignment
  • full cleaning

…will lift, curl, peel and stain.

Quality shops charge more because they do it properly.

Is Wrapping Cheaper Than Painting?

A quality repaint costs:

  • $5,000–$10,000+ for proper prep
  • $10,000–$20,000 for premium jobs (Mercedes/BMW paint systems)
  • One damaged panel(door, fender) on Audi, Tesla or other high end car costs aroun 5000$ to replace and repaint.

A wrap:

  • $3,000–$5,000
  • Protects original paint
  • Reversible
  • Shorter turnaround
  • More colour options
  • Helps resale value
  • One panel costs around 500$ to re-wrap if scrathed or damaged. Done in an hour or two vs. weeks for repainting.

Most people wrap instead of repainting unless they’re restoring a classic.

Is coloured PPF more expensive than a vinyl wrap?

Coloured PPF is relatively new and very much hyped at the moment. The idea of combining a colour change with all the benifits of paint protection film is amazing in theory.

On practice 3M PPF roll costs x3 the price of a 3M 2080 roll making it by far the most expensive material we use.

Cost a full vinyl colour change wrap can be around 3000$. Same car done in coloured PPF will cost twice that amount - at least 6000$. It won't look better than the vinyl wrap but will provide better protection and will last twice longer than vinyl.
